Save those old wool sweaters and transform them into this free Christmas craft! Recycled Sweater Mini Trees from Rebecca Parsons look great and are perfect for the holidays.

Recycled Sweater Mini Trees

 

Materials:

  • Cone Pattern
  • Thread
  • Needles
  • Scissors
  • Previously felted wool sweater
  • Sewing Machine
  • Beads, Buttons, Ribbon, or other Tree Decorations (optional)

Instructions:

  1. Use pattern to cut felt shapes. You can adjust pattern proportionally if you like. I made some taller and skinnier.

  2. Add tree decorations like beads, buttons and ribbon before sewing tree (optional).

  3. On wrong side of fabric, match straight sides and pin.

  4. Use machine to sew straight sides together with about 1/4 inch seam. You can sew by hand also.

  5. I steamed the seam open with my iron. The turned the tree right side out.
